Full Pekatahi Bridge Closure Scheduled for July School Holidays

    Pekatahi Bridge will be closed for six days during July. IMAGE: NZTA

    NZTA said the Pekatahi Bridge will be closed for six days during the July school holidays to complete maintenance on the bridge surface.

    After April maintenance was cancelled due to Cylcone Vaianu, NZTA have scheduled maintenance for the Pekatahi Bridge during July. 

    The bridge will be completely closed from Saturday July 4th until midday Thursday July 9th. 

    NZTA said the full closure aligns with the school holidays to reduce disruption to school travel and regular journeys. 

    It said a full closure is needed to allow crews to complete more work at once, rather than smaller projects causing frequent disruption. 

    Crews will be removing timber wearing boards, installing new transition treatments at each end of the bridge and repairing damaged side rails. 

    "Once complete, drivers may notice a slightly different surface at the bridge approaches.

    "The work is designed to provide a smoother and more reliable crossing than the current deck."

     

    During the closure, a detour will be in place for all vehicles, including emergency services. freight, and High Productivity Motor Vehicles. 

    Northbound and southbound traffic will detour via Tāneatua Road, Valley Road, Arawa Road, Hinemoa Street and State Highway 30 through Awakeri.

    The detour is expected to add up to 20 minutes to travel times.

    NZTA said teams are working closely with the Whakatāne District Council to enable the use of local roads for the detour.
